I tried listening to FHFU but I couldn't get past the insane cackling at anything that was even mildly funny.
Conway and Whitman is pretty good. I started listening because of Gina Grad but then discovered that there's actually something worth listening to there. If you've heard Adam's morning show you've already heard Whitman doing Larry King or Regis or Leykis any of about a half dozen other voices.
Hardcore History is also worth listening to... but there aren't many of them and Dan Carlin doesn't seem very motivated to make more.
Real Time with Bill Maher is great. The whole unabridged show a couple of days after it airs on HBO. It's audio only... but then it's free and the video is worth paying for HBO for.
The McLaughlin Group is decent but annoying. Unlike Real Time (which is on a damned pay station and not PBS), they mix crappy ads into the podcast. They also mix both audio and video* episodes into the same podcast feed so I'm constantly having to delete links or video (and in the case of video I'm hammering their servers for no good reason). Also for some reason I can't fathom they cut out little pieces here and there (can't be to fit in the ads because it's a fucking podcast; I think it's just to be annoying).
*tiny, postage-stamp size video that's not even worth watching
The BBC Newspod is good and I used to listen to it but haven't had enough time recently.
I listened to a few episodes of This American Life because it was number one on iTunes.... interesting I guess but fairly dry even by my standards.
